52.222.214.98

Mörfelden-Walldorf, Hesse, 🇩🇪 Germany · AS16509 Amazon

Search for stuff

52.222.214.98 checked at 2026-01-06T16:32:57.102Z 513ms 47/47/47 100% R:11 allDone:true timedOut:false cfaller:e3160435/6:ff7d722e:20662:-